PER CURIAM.

AFFIRMED. See Council Bros v. City of Tallahassee, 634 So.2d 264, 266 (Fla. 1st DCA 1994) (holding that party seeking to invoke doctrine of estoppel against governmental entity must show not only usual elements of estoppel, but affirmative conduct of governmental entity that goes beyond mere negligence); see also Dolphin Outdoor Advertising v.
